#0cb014 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0cb014 is composed of 4.7% red, 69%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.6%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 122.9 degrees, a saturation of 87.2% and a lightness of 36.9%. #0cb014 color hex could be obtained by blending #18ff28 with #006100.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

● #0cb014 color description : Dark lime green.
#0cb014 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0cb014 has RGB values of R:12, G:176,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 831508.

Shades and Tints of #0cb014
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b01 is the darkest color, while #f7f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0cb014
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c605c is the less saturated color, while #05b70d is the most saturated one.
